UTA has signed the viral podcast “The Telepathy Tapes,” and its host and creator Ky Dickens, for global representation in all areas. The agency will also represent Dickens’ forthcoming documentary feature associated with the podcast.
“The Telepathy Tapes” captured the world’s attention over the holidays, surpassing Joe Rogan to claim the No. 1 podcast spot, and currently ranks in the top five across all platforms. The podcast deeply resonates with global audiences for its emotional stories and scientific exploration into the profound abilities of non-speakers with autism. Since its release, the series has amassed millions of views and impressions across social media platforms like TikTok and X, drawn in thousands of daily listeners, and emerged as a cultural and audio industry phenomenon.

Dickens is an acclaimed filmmaker noted for her documentaries that aim to influence public policy and cultural perceptions. Her work often explores complex social issues, earning her awards including the Focus Award for Achievement in Directing and the Change Maker Award.
